Maybrook-C Whitecliff Propco, LLC
Debtor: Maybrook-C Whitecliff Propco, LLC
Us Trustee: Office of the United States Trustee
Case Number: 1:2024bk10272
Filed: May 17, 2024
Court: U.S. Bankruptcy Court for the Western District of Pennsylvania
Presiding Judge: Carlota M Bohm
Nature of Suit: Other
Docket Report

This docket was last retrieved on May 17, 2024. A more recent docket listing may be available from PACER.

Date Filed Document Text
May 17, 2024 Filing 2 Receipt of Voluntary Petition Chapter 11(# 24-10272) [misc,volp11] (1738.00) filing fee. Receipt number A16741439, amount $1738.00. (U.S. Treasury)
May 17, 2024 Filing 1 Chapter 11 Voluntary Petition . Fee Amount $1738 Filed by Maybrook-C Whitecliff Propco, LLC Government Proof of Claim due by 11/13/2024. Declaration Re: Electronic Filing due 05/31/2024. Chapter 11 Plan due by 09/16/2024. Disclosure Statement due by 09/16/2024. Incomplete Filings due by 05/31/2024.. (Schimizzi, Daniel)
